iOS 11 surpasses iOS 10, now present on 47% of Apple devices

Apple iOS 11

 

Apple released iOS 11 last month and it has already surpassed its predecessor in terms of adoption. A latest report from analytics company Mixpanel has now revealed that iOS 11 has 47% market share, compared to 46% for iOS 10. This means more iPhones and iPads are already running on the latest mobile operating system than last year’s iOS 10.

Apple replaces Bing search for Google on Siri and Spotlight

apple-iphone-7-jet-black_fonearena-02

Apple has switched default provider of its Web searches for Siri on iOS and Spotlight on the Mac to Google from Microsoft’s Bing. Now, when you ask Siri to search the web, it will return Google results instead of Bing. Users are already seeing search results from Google on iPhone and Mac users.

Worldwide wearable market grows 10.3% YoY, Xiaomi maintains lead in Q2 2017: IDC

xiaomi-mi-band-2_fonearena-05

The worldwide wearables shipments grew 10.3% year over year, reaching 26.3 million during the second quarter of 2017 (2Q17), according to the International Data Corporation (IDC) Worldwide Quarterly Wearable Device Tracker.
